What is a Dream Couch?

What Is A Dream Couch?
A Dream Couch refers to the appearance of a couch in a dream. It can take on various forms, sizes, colors, and styles, depending on the unique subconscious symbolism in the dreamer’s mind. This symbol often represents a place of comfort, relaxation, and emotional connection. The dream couch can hold significant meaning and provide insights into the dreamer’s desires, relationships, and personal boundaries. Analyzing the positioning, design, and actions that occur on the dream couch can help unravel the hidden messages within the dream narrative. So, the next time you find yourself lounging or engaging with a couch in your dream, pay close attention to the details and context for a deeper understanding of its significance.

Interpreting Dream Couches

Interpreting Dream Couches
Interpreting Dream Couches involves examining various elements and actions within the dream to uncover their symbolic meaning. One key aspect to consider is the positioning and placement of the couch. Is it in a central location, suggesting importance and prominence? Or is it tucked away in a corner, representing hidden desires or overlooked emotions? Additionally, the color and design of the couch can provide valuable insights. For example, a vibrant and luxurious couch may indicate a desire for indulgence and pleasure, while a worn-out or damaged couch could reflect feelings of neglect or vulnerability. Another crucial factor is the actions and interactions taking place on the couch. Are you sitting alone, engaging in self-reflection, or are you having meaningful conversations with others? Each scenario offers a unique perspective on relationships, emotional connections, and the need for personal space. By scrutinizing these details, we can begin to decode the complex symbolism behind dream couches and gain a deeper understanding of our subconscious thoughts and desires.

1. Keep a Dream Journal

Keeping a Dream Journal is a valuable practice when it comes to understanding and interpreting your dream couch experiences. By documenting your dreams on a regular basis, you can capture details, emotions, and any recurring themes related to your dream couches. Make it a habit to write down your dreams immediately upon waking, as memories can quickly fade. Include specific details about the couch, such as its color, positioning, and any actions that took place on or around it. Additionally, record your own emotional state and any personal connections you may have with the dream couch. Over time, reviewing your dream journal will allow you to identify patterns, symbolism, and personal meanings associated with your dream couches, helping you gain deeper insights into your inner thoughts and desires.
